Kurt, You can use the existing cone shaped insert but it needs to be cut down and a little welding done to fit the K&N. Also you need to Remove the piece from inside the canister that sticks up. The existing reworked cone shaped insert will fit into the recessed area in the bottom of the canister allowing the filter to sit on top of it and low enough to clear he lid.

A round flat piece of metal with a small ring ( same diameter) as the K&N hole tacked to it. See photo, I hope this is as clear as (MUD) Ha Ha.
